The beleaguered chief minister Y S Rajashekar Reddy seems to be out of danger, at least for now. The congress high command has demonstrated by its actions and gestures that the party is in no mood to disturb him.

The communist parties are baying for his blood but the congress has rejected their demand politely but firmly. While the congress cannot antagonize the Left parties as they are propping up the government at the centre, the situation is too delicate in the state and he congress does not want to take any hasty step that might affect its prospects in the 2009 assembly elections.
